Aerial Broadcasting
Sound
The emanation of loud sound and the broadcasting of amplified voices from the vehicles is another strong indication of the advanced technological nature of the Elohiym. Sounds like thunder, trumpets, and great, thunderous voices, which all can hear, but no individual can be seen speaking, are the norm, when the vehicles are present. The following verse actually verifies that, indeed, somebody is heard speaking whom the listeners cannot see:
“And the Lord spake unto you out of the midst of the fire: ye heard the voice of the words, but saw no similitude; only ye heard a voice”
(Deuteronomy 4:12)
